Floor screeding services vary quite a bit depending on the type of project that you have got planned. A basic sand-and-cement screed still crops up in plenty of homes, tho' homeowners often go for a liquid or self-levelling screed when they are after a smoother finish. Some properties around Brownhills have older subfloors that will need some extra attention, so the service could involve repairing cracks or dealing with damp spots before the screed can even go down. That sort of detail can make or break the whole project.

Once the screed has been poured, it needs time to cure. You might be surprised how often people get caught out by this bit, laying flooring too soon & creating problems that never needed to happen. A reliable screeding contractor will warn you that the recommended drying time isn't just a rough guess. Even in Brownhills, West Midlands with its mixture of new and older homes, temperature & ventilation can change the way that the screed behaves over the first few days.

These days underfloor heating has become a popular upgrade, which will add a whole nother layer to the screeding process. The screed has to cover the pipes evenly and also hold the heat without cracking, so the installer usually adjusts the mix & depth to suit the particular set-up. Homes in Brownhills can vary quite a bit in their age and layout, so its handy to have a screeding team on hand that understands how the heating system & screed need to work together rather than fighting against each other (which you certainly don't want).
